# Enable ccache if requested based on http://dirk.eddelbuettel.com/blog/2017/11/27/
: ${R_CUSTOM_CCACHE:=FALSE}
R_CUSTOM_CCACHE=`echo $R_CUSTOM_CCACHE | tr '[:upper:]' '[:lower:]'`
if [ ${R_CUSTOM_CCACHE} = "true" ]; then
# install ccache
$PACKAGE_MANAGER install -y epel-release || true
$PACKAGE_MANAGER install -y ccache
mkdir -p ~/.R
echo "VER=
CCACHE=ccache
CC=\$(CCACHE) gcc\$(VER)
CXX=\$(CCACHE) g++\$(VER)
CXX17=\$(CCACHE) g++\$(VER)" >> ~/.R/Makevars
mkdir -p ~/.ccache/
echo "max_size = 5.0G
# important for R CMD INSTALL *.tar.gz as tarballs are expanded freshly -> fresh ctime
sloppiness = include_file_ctime
# also important as the (temp.) directory name will differ
hash_dir = false" >> ~/.ccache/ccache.conf
fi
